In this guide, we will explore the best practices for crafting accurate 2D drawings, emphasizing the importance of precision and clarity.Understanding the Basics of Steel Structure Floor PlansA floor plan for a steel structure involves outlining the layout, dimensions, and key components of the building. It includes walls, doors, windows, and the arrangement of steel beams and columns. The clarity in these plans ensures that engineers and contractors can work effectively and that safety standards are met.Steps to Create a Detailed 2D Drawing1. **Choose the Right Software**: Utilize tools like Coohom's Floor Planner to easily create and modify your designs. 2. **Outline Dimensions**: Start by defining the dimensions of your space. Accuracy is key! 3. **Incorporate Steel Elements**: Clearly indicate where steel columns and beams will be placed. 4. **Add Details**: Include details like door swings, furniture layouts, and electrical plans. 5. **Review and Revise**: Ensure that all components are correctly placed and that the plan adheres to safety regulations.Common Mistakes to AvoidWhen creating 2D floor plans for steel structures, some common pitfalls include neglecting to account for load-bearing elements and overlooking local building codes.
